    I have done 5 mounts. Here are 4 of them, the doe you cant see to well. I also did one for a buddy, that's not in this pic. My 10 pt in the middle I messed up on. I waited to long to skin him. The hide got hot and the hair slipped on the right ear. I did get a new cape for him this year, but haven't had time to redo it.
